Job Title: Senior Contracts Manager
Location: St. Louis, MO
Department: Legal & Compliance
Employment Type: Full-Time

Equifax, a global data, analytics, and technology company, is seeking a highly skilled Senior Contracts Manager to join our US Legal Contract Management team in St. Louis, MO. This role will support the US Sales organization by providing expertise in negotiating and drafting a variety of business to business contracts. As an integral member of our team, you will have the opportunity to develop your skills, collaborate with bright minds, and make a meaningful impact.

Key Responsibilities:

- Draft, review, approve, and negotiate a diverse variety of customer contracts and amendments
- Project manage and consolidate multiple sources of information into comprehensive contracts
- Utilize business and legal expertise to create custom contract solutions that align with business objectives
- Advise sales organization on contractual terms, policies, and procedures
- Collaborate with sales and business to create contractual solutions
- Work with Risk Management, Finance, and Security departments to coordinate and facilitate contractual requirements
- Participate in department projects and contribute to process improvement initiatives

Experience and Qualifications:

- Bachelor's degree required
- 5+ years of experience in legal contract review
- ABA approved Paralegal Certificate preferred
- Broad knowledge of legal principles and procedures related to contracts
-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ret complex information
- Proficiency in time management and multitasking
